#f1962a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f1962a is composed of 94.5% red, 58.8%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.8% magenta, 82.6%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 32.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 55.5%. #f1962a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ff54 with #e32d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9933.

#f1962a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f1962a has RGB values of R:241, G:150,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.38, Y:0.83,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15832618.

Shades and Tints of #f1962a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080501 is the darkest color, while #fefaf4 is the lightest one.
